When I negotiate with the demon in the Fade (I'm a mage) I've managed  either to make her give me the blood mage skills by allowing her to re-claim the boy when he's grown up, or tell her to leave the boy for good but miss out on blood mage skills.

But - as I play a basically good character, it wouldn't really be ok for him to allow the demon to return later. Is there any conversation choices that will allow you to get BOTH blood mage skills AND make the demon leave the boy for good?   Or is making this "evil" choice a must for opening up the "evil" blood mage skill tree?

You have to agree to the demon's demands. However, once a spec is unlocked, it stays unlocked. A lot of people collect Blood Mage and then reload an earlier save and play things out the "good" way. The Blood Mage spec will still be there.

If you have a high enough persuade you can get her to leave forever and grant you a boon (and really as a mage what else are you going to put your skill points into?). Unlock Blood Mage, then reload and take the talent book.
